Transaction 68ad6b33c3f83009c60820706d145d64b097a36c14fca16ccad61ab39a058100
1 Input
1 Output
-
68ad6b33c3f83009c60820706d145d64b097a36c14fca16ccad61ab39a058100:0
- value
- 1514075
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b42816279f2d0680f7392c6a7e7e421166d3ca0
- address
- bc1q8dpgzcne7tgxsrmnjtr20elyyytx609qkldsva